2 Samuel 14:1-4 Holy Bible: Easy-To-Read Version (ETR)

1. Joab son of Zeruiah knew that King David missed Absalom very much.

2. So Joab sent messengers to Tekoa to bring a wise woman from there. Joab said to this wise woman, “Please pretend to be very sad. Put on sackcloth. Don’t dress up. Act like a woman who has been crying many days for someone who died.

3. Go to the king and talk to him using these words that I tell you.” Then Joab told the wise woman what to say.

4. Then the woman from Tekoa talked to the king. She bowed with her face to the ground. Then she said, “King, please help me!”
